Mohawk Oil
Mohawk is a chain of gas stations in Canada that is wholly owned by Husky Energy. Mohawk was an independent chain of gas stations before acquired by Husky in 1998. The brand name and logo reinforce an all-Canadian image similar to that of Petro-Canada. Stretching from Vancouver Island to Eastern Canada Mohawk and Husky have over 500 stations. Mohawk's fuel contains up to 10% ethanol.
